WebThe RIFLE (Risk, Injury, Failure, Loss and End stage renal disease) criteria were developed by the Acute Dialysis Quality Initiative group in 2004. They were followed in 2007 by the AKIN criteria from the Acute Kidney Injury Network, which built on the RIFLE definition. WebAug 6, 2024 · The KDIGO classification defines AKI as an increase in serum creatinine (SCr) of at least 0.3 mg/dl within 48 h, or an increase in SCr to more than 1.5 times baseline which is known or presumed to have occurred within the prior 7 days, or a urine output (UO) decrease to less than 0.5 ml/kg/h for 6 h.
